The very first step to an excellent barbeque is picking the ideal fuel, a choice that can considerably influence the flavour and structure of your food. Charcoal grills are often liked by purists due to the fact that they offer that genuine smoky flavour that many individuals love. Nonetheless, they require even more time, patience, and interest than gas grills, which can be easier for beginners. If you select charcoal, it's important to ensure you make use of good-quality briquettes or lump charcoal. Swelling charcoal, made from wood, burns hotter and faster, giving a more intense flavour, while briquettes supply a more constant and longer-lasting warmth, making them optimal for longer food preparation times. For those using gas grills, pre-heating the grill properly is important. This action not only helps you accomplish the appropriate cooking temperature yet additionally avoids food from staying with the grates, making certain a smooth grilling experience.

Next, let's explore the relevance of temperature control, which is a crucial consider barbeque success. Among the largest mistakes people make is cooking at too expensive a temperature level, which can cause food that is melted on the outside yet raw on the inside. Achieving the ideal balance needs using both straight and indirect food preparation areas on your grill. The straight area, situated right over the fires, is best for burning meat and developing those attractive grill marks. Meanwhile, the indirect zone, where the heat is reduced, is ideal for slow Best tips for beginner chefs cooking bigger cuts of meat, permitting them to prepare equally without burning. An excellent thermostat is additionally a necessary device in your barbeque toolbox. Purchase a quality meat thermometer to monitor the internal temperature level of your food, guaranteeing it's prepared to excellence and getting rid of any guesswork.

Sauces and massages are the trump cards of barbeque enthusiasts, capable of changing a straightforward item of meat into a flavour-packed masterpiece. Sauces commonly include an acid (such as vinegar or citrus juice), oil, and a range of seasonings. The acid aids to tenderise the meat, while the oil and flavorings add depth of flavour. To absolutely instill the meat with these flavours, it is essential to allow it to season for at the very least a few hours, if not over night. This prolonged marinating time ensures that the flavours pass through deep into the meat, rather than simply finishing the surface. On the other hand, completely dry scrubs, which are a mix of seasonings and natural herbs, can be applied right prior to cooking. These massages develop a flavourful crust on the meat as it barbecues, adding an added layer of taste and appearance. Whether you like a tangy sauce or a spicy rub, these preparations are vital to raising your barbeque game and exciting your guests with facility, savory flavours.
